Yakamoz
Inspired by moon light shines on the sea surface; Yakamoz mimics these sparkles with interrupted Garter ridges by slip stitches, and serves a triangular shawl. Yakamoz is the Turkish word for these sparkles on the sea.
Materials: Spiral Grain Sport, 2 (4) skeins for each color, shown in Blue Spruce as C1 & Elderberry as C2
Sizes: 1 (2) with 59 (75)“/150 (190.5) cm sloped edge, 43 (56)”/109 (142) cm straight edge, 39.5 (51.25)“/100 (130) cm bind off edge
Needle: US 4 / 3.50 mm circular or straight needles (any length to accommodate stitches); or size needed to obtain gauge
Notions: Tapestry needle
Gauge: 27 sts x 48 rows in charted Mosaic pattern = 4”/ 10 cm square, wet blocked
Skill level: Easy
Techniques: Mosaic knitting, I-cord edges, 2-color I-cord bind off
Construction Notes:
Yakamoz is a triangular shawl that starts from the tip with a small number of stitches and expands with increases on the left edge in all RS rows.
A Mosaic pattern is worked through the shawl until the last section; Garter ridge colors alternate in each section and a 2-color I-cord border is worked all around the edges.
